重庆安菲云新闻中心

关注互联网,关注技术开发,透析与分享移动互联网行业最新动态

主页 > 新闻中心 > 行业资讯 > 微信小程序开发测试(在微信小程序开发中,如何进行安全测试?)

李经理

15年全栈工程师

重庆安菲云技术负责人

15年APP开发经验、精通JAVA框架

360

开发案例

795

已咨询人数

微信小程序开发测试(在微信小程序开发中,如何进行安全测试?)

时间:2025-01-05 04:16:00来源:安菲云科技阅读:250105
微信小程序开发测试的全面指南微信小程序作为一种轻量级的应用形式,因其便捷性和无须下载安装的特点,受到越来越多企业和开发者的青睐。然而,开发和测试微信小程序并非易事,涉及多个环节和测试点。本文将详细介绍微信小程序的开发测试流程及其相关的深度扩展内容。一、微信小程序的测试流程1. 测试准备在进行微信小程

微信小程序开发测试的全面指南

微信小程序作为一种轻量级的应用形式,因其便捷性和无须下载安装的特点,受到越来越多企业和开发者的青睐。然而,开发和测试微信小程序并非易事,涉及多个环节和测试点。本文将详细介绍微信小程序的开发测试流程及其相关的深度扩展内容。

一、微信小程序的测试流程

1. 测试准备

在进行微信小程序的测试之前,首先需要准备好开发环境和测试工具。开发者需要下载并安装微信开发者工具,并确保其版本是最新的。此外,注册一个微信开发者账号也是必不可少的步骤,以便进行小程序的开发和发布。

2. 测试类型

微信小程序的测试主要包括以下几种类型:

  • 功能测试:确保小程序的各项功能正常运行,包括用户登录、数据交互等。

  • 性能测试:评估小程序在不同网络环境下的响应速度和资源占用情况。

  • 兼容性测试:测试小程序在不同设备、操作系统和微信版本上的表现。

  • 安全测试:检查小程序的安全性,包括数据传输的加密和用户隐私的保护。

  • 用户体验测试:通过用户反馈来优化小程序的界面和交互设计。

3. 测试执行

测试执行阶段包括编写测试用例、执行测试和记录测试结果。测试用例应详细描述每个功能的测试步骤和预期结果。执行测试时,开发者可以使用微信开发者工具的模拟器进行初步测试,随后在真实设备上进行更全面的测试,以确保小程序在实际使用中的稳定性和流畅性。

4. 测试结果分析

测试完成后,开发团队需要对测试结果进行分析,找出存在的问题和缺陷,并制定相应的修复计划。撰写测试报告是这一阶段的重要环节,报告中应总结测试覆盖的功能点、发现的问题及建议的改进措施。

二、深度扩展:微信小程序开发测试的最佳实践

1. 持续集成与持续交付(CI/CD)

在微信小程序的开发过程中,实施持续集成与持续交付(CI/CD)可以显著提高开发效率。通过自动化测试和部署,开发团队可以快速发现并修复问题,确保小程序在每次更新后都能保持高质量。

2. 自动化测试工具的使用

随着小程序的复杂度增加,手动测试的工作量也随之增加。使用自动化测试工具,如Minium,可以帮助开发者快速编写和执行测试用例,提高测试的覆盖率和效率。自动化测试不仅可以减少人为错误,还能在每次代码变更后快速验证功能的完整性。

3. 用户反馈的重要性

用户反馈是优化小程序的重要依据。开发者应定期收集用户的使用体验和建议,通过数据分析工具监测用户行为,以便及时调整和优化小程序的功能和界面设计。

4. 安全性测试的必要性

在当前网络环境下,安全性测试显得尤为重要。开发者应定期进行安全性评估,确保小程序的数据传输和存储符合安全标准,防止用户信息泄露和数据被篡改。

5. 版本管理与发布流程

在小程序的开发和测试过程中,合理的版本管理和发布流程是确保小程序质量的关键。开发者应在微信公众平台上进行版本管理,确保每个版本都经过严格的测试和审核,避免因版本问题影响用户体验。

结论

微信小程序的开发测试是一个复杂而系统的过程,涉及多个环节和测试类型。通过合理的测试流程、自动化工具的使用以及用户反馈的重视,开发团队可以有效提升小程序的质量和用户体验。随着技术的不断发展,持续优化测试策略和工具,将是提升小程序开发效率和质量的关键所在。

本站所有文章资源收集整理于网络,本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如不慎侵犯了您的权利,请及时联系站长处理删除,敬请谅解!
重庆APP定制开发公司

上一篇:微信小程序开发游戏(微信小程序游戏的市场前景如何?)

下一篇:微信小程序开发标签(微信小程序开发标签的主要功能是什么?)

最新新闻

相关推荐

立即联系 售前产品经理

电话沟通

微信咨询